GFortran是自由软件基金会(FSF)发布的GCC(GNU编译器套装)的一部分,它是一个强大而受欢迎的Fortran编译器,支持Fortran 77、Fortran 90和Fortran 95标准,并具有跨平台的优势。
IFORT是Intel公司为Intel架构提供的高性能Fortran编译器,它针对单个处理器和多核处理器进行了优化。
IBM XL Fortran是用于IBM Power Architecture的Fortran编译器,它在大型服务器和超级计算机领域非常流行。
PGI Fortran Compiler是由NVIDIA在收购PGI后开发的,提供了许多针对科学计算加速的优化和工具。
这些Fortran编译器在不同方面具有不同的特点和优势。
例如,GFortran具有开源性质,易于获取、使用和定制,适用于大多数常见的操作系统。
IFORT针对Intel处理器进行了高度优化,能够提供较好的性能和可靠性,并且对一些特定的优化技术有很好的支持。
IBM XL Fortran在大型服务器和超级计算机环境中广泛应用,并具有对并行计算和多线程执行的良好支持。
PGI Fortran Compiler则专注于可加速科学计算的优化,具有针对GPU加速计算的能力。
总体而言,选择合适的Fortran编译器取决于应用的需求和目标平台。
开发人员可以根据自己的需求和平台特点选择最合适的编译器,以获得最佳的性能和可靠性。